Ladies - those wanting to try paper piecing - I highly recommend "Show me how to paper piece" by Carol Doak. It is a small project (3 x 3 squares). You won't have much invested if you decide you don't like it.

If you want more patterns for paper piecing, go to Carol Doaks website. She offers a number of them free,and all you have to do is print them out.
